A law firm is seeking a Plaintiff Trial Attorney for their Houston, TX, office.

Job Overview:

The Plaintiff Trial Attorney will represent clients in personal injury cases, manage all aspects of litigation from inception through trial, and advocate for clients' rights and interests in court.

Duties:

  • Conduct legal research and draft pleadings, motions, and other legal documents.
  • Manage discovery, including conducting and defending depositions.
  • Develop case strategy and prepare for trial.
  • Represent clients in court hearings, trials, and alternative dispute resolution proceedings.
  • Negotiate settlements with opposing parties and insurance companies.
  • Communicate effectively with clients, opposing counsel, and other parties involved in the litigation process.

Requirements:

  • Juris Doctor (J.D.) degree from an accredited law school.
  • Admission to the Texas State Bar in good standing.
  • Litigation experience with significant first chair plaintiff personal injury trial experience.
  • Extensive deposition experience, including corporate defendants, liability and damage experts, and medical experts.
  • Proven track record of successful case outcomes.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age a caseload efficiently.

Skills:

  • Litigation strategy and case management.
  • Legal research and writing.
  • Deposition preparation and defense.
  • Trial advocacy and courtroom presentation.
  • Negotiation and settlement skills.
  • Client communication and relationship management.

The firm offers benefits including Paid vacation, all-purpose leave, and holidays; 401 (k) plan; 4% match with immediate vesting; Medical - 80% employer contribution; Dental, vision, and supplemental insurance available; Career growth opportunities; Employee Recognition Programs; Gym membership; Company events - to include giving back to the community; Relocation expense reimbursement.
